Hyundai Exter Makes Its Global Debut: India Ships 996 Units to South Africa as Part of Export Expansion

In a significant milestone for Hyundai Motor India , the company has begun exporting its latest entry-level SUV, the Hyundai Exter , to South Africa. As part of the initial batch, 996 units of the Exter were dispatched, marking the beginning of what Hyundai expects to be a successful journey for the model in the South African market. This achievement is part of Hyundai India’s larger export strategy, which celebrates 20 years of sending world-class vehicles to South Africa from its manufacturing hub in Tamil Nadu.

Hyundai’s Legacy in South Africa

Hyundai's relationship with South Africa spans two decades, with the automaker consistently delivering a wide range of models to the country. This latest shipment of the Exter marks the continuation of a strong partnership. Speaking about this milestone, Jae Wan Ryu, Function Head of Corporate Planning at Hyundai Motor India Limited (HMIL) , highlighted the significance of the South African market for the company’s global export operations.

" South Africa has always been an important export market for HMIL ," he noted. Ryu emphasized that most of the models manufactured at Hyundai’s Indian facility are exported to South Africa, showcasing Hyundai's focus on ensuring that South African customers have access to high-quality vehicles built in India.

He further stated, “ 2024 is a milestone year for HMIL as it marks 20 years of exporting world-class products to South Africa. ‘Made in India, Made for the World’ is a testament to HMIL’s manufacturing prowess, as it is evident that our products are not only loved by the Indian audience but garner appreciation from customers the world over. I am confident that the Hyundai Exter would be highly appreciated in South Africa, replicating its success story and tremendous popularity in India.”

Hyundai Exter: A Rising Star

The Hyundai Exter is Hyundai India’s newest offering in the sub-four-metre SUV segment. Its introduction to the South African market comes at an opportune moment, as the Exter has been a major success in India. Having recently crossed the one lakh unit sales milestone in the domestic market, the Exter has already proven its mettle as a favorite among Indian buyers, particularly for those seeking a compact yet capable SUV.

The Exter is positioned as an entry-level SUV, but its combination of modern design, safety features, and advanced technology has made it an attractive option for both first-time car buyers and those looking for an affordable yet premium compact SUV. Its export to South Africa is expected to replicate the same level of success, thanks to its appeal to customers who prioritize style, performance, and value for money.
